I don't remember whether I was using my old Mac II (System 7) or iMac (OS 9.2) then. Average of 30 hr/wu. I think there was a (classic) version for 68040, but I could be wrong; the first PPC mac I ran seti on was a performa 6360 (from sears, $1050, 1.2gig(!) hdd) still have it in the closet, and it was replaced (on seti) w/ a g3 333 that ran classic until it was orphaned (os8); until we got the mac mini (1st osx mac) I had no computer I could run seti on (the dell laptop overheated on boinc until throttling came along) I also had several computers at that ran seti, but I had to manually port the files to a computer with internet access; I think the main one was a 486dx33. might have been a 100M pentium. I had to quit using work computers, the owner was worried about possible viruses or data corruption on the work lan/server data files (that network has been running since apr 93! oldest computer still running on it is from mid 1994) congrats everybody! another 4+ months and it'll be 9 years. wow.
